Night-shift staff: Floor 4 of the Tellhaven Building opens this week. After 21:00, access is via the rear stairwell only; the lifts are locked out overnight during the settling period. Complete a walk-through of the new floor once per shift and log it. The stairwell keypad accepts the code below.

badge for yahop-fawep: bdg-XBKXI-68071

**Q: How do I upgrade the Quillbus broker without dropping messages?**

Drain consumers first using the pause flag in the Quillbus console, then apply the upgrade bundle node by node, starting with replicas. Maston, our platform lead, requires a snapshot of the journal partition before each node restarts. If the cluster fails to re-form quorum, you'll need the recovery passphrase to unseal the journal store. It is listed directly below.

unlock words, fahof-yahaf: praael-gorox-tamix-druwyn-zorys

# Service Accounts: String Extraction

The `extract-i18n` script pulls translatable strings from all Bramblewick repos and pushes them to the Glossa service. It runs under the `i18n-extractor` service account. Do not run it under your personal account; Glossa rate-limits individual users aggressively. The account has write access to the staging catalog only. Set the token in your shell before invoking the script. The current staging token is below.

API key for kahap-kafog: zpat15_6qzxZ7YR8aDwjmp

Minutes — Management Meeting, Joint Venture Proposal

Welcome to the incoming director — these notes should bring you up to speed. We discussed the proposed tie-up with Brellway Foods at length. Most of the team likes the distribution upside; a few worry their Ashgate plant is dated. Marta will run the numbers again before month end, and legal is drafting heads of terms. One item was kept off the main record, noted below.

board note of tagug-hahag: Praionax Logistics is in early talks to buy Julaxek Group for about $36.3 million. The Julmir launch date is March 1, and nothing goes to the press before then.